Pilot Testing
Pilot testing is a critical step in understanding how a site will respond to particular remediation strategies. Superior owns and operates several trailer-mounted remediation systems with varying capabilities that are suitable for short-term operations. Trailers and trained operators will mobilize to sites to obtain site-specific data for designing full-scale remediation systems.
Superior’s pilot testing is accomplished by the following steps:
- Review existing site information (including how it pertains to cleanup goals)
- Design the pilot test
- Install additional subsurface components if suitable ones are not already available
- Perform the pilot test
- Analyze and interpret the data
With the data in hand, Superior will prepare recommendations and proceed with full-scale design.
